Grace Elizabeth Gold was born on August 17, 1995, in Newton, Massachusetts. [3] She is the daughter of Denise, an ER nurse, and Carl Gold, an anesthesiologist. [4] [5] Gracie's fraternal twin sister, Carly Gold (named after their father), is younger by 40 minutes and also competed in figure skating.
Figure skating has been part of the Olympic Games since 1908 and has been included in 26 Olympic Games. There have been 286 medals (96 gold, 95 silver, and 95 bronze) awarded to figure skaters representing 29 representing National Olympic Committees.

The 2016 Prudential U.S. Figure Skating Championships were held from January 15–24 in Saint Paul, Minnesota at the Xcel Energy Center and Bloomington Ice Garden. [1] Medals were awarded in the disciplines of men's singles, ladies singles, pair skating, and ice dancing at the senior, junior, novice, intermediate, and juvenile levels.
